Approval & Recognition — Government Polytechnic, Repalle

Approval & recognition: Government Polytechnic, Repalle is approved by the All India Council for Technical Education (AICTE), which is mandatory for all technical and management programmes in India. AICTE's baseline is tripartite — faculty credentials, physical infrastructure, and programme-structure conformity to central norms — each a separate check. Graduates of AICTE-approved programmes qualify for GATE, government technical recruitment, and PG admission at institutions across India.

Railway Recruitment Board Junior Engineer (JE) and Technician recruitment accepts AICTE-approved diploma; RRB notifications and cutoffs by zone and discipline are public at indianrailways.gov.in and rrb-official portals.

Defence sector technician recruitment (Ordnance Factory Board, Ordnance Equipment Factories, Vehicle Factory Jabalpur, Hindustan Aeronautics Limited, Bharat Electronics, Bharat Dynamics) places candidates on 7th CPC Level 4-6 pay matrix; eligibility is AICTE-approved diploma in the relevant trade with category-wise cutoffs in each organisation's recruitment notification.
